Grants paid by Centralia Christian School Foundation

EIN 91-1477712 · Centralia, WA · Form 990, Schedule I · NTEE B99

Centralia Christian School Foundation of Centralia, WA (EIN 91-1477712) reported 5 grants paid totaling $522,061 to 1 recipient in tax years 2018–2023, on Form 990, Schedule I.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
